Output d315adb36ab216886d983685e88e6a832efb781379befc3f90c4ec9b023fdb97:83
- value
- 597354
- script pubkey
- OP_0 OP_PUSHBYTES_20 3ec0a03042c5c5c10b92580c9303420c825bfd39
- address
- bc1q8mq2qvzzchzuzzujtqxfxq6zpjp9hlfeapdc72
- transaction
- d315adb36ab216886d983685e88e6a832efb781379befc3f90c4ec9b023fdb97